Islamabad : The Supreme Court of Pakistan (SC) on Thursday restored the local government system in Punjab, by terming the Local Bodies Act 2019 in contradiction with the Constitution of Pakistan.

The Punjab Local Government Act 2019 was passed by the provincial legislature in May, 2019.

A bench of the Supreme Court headed by CJP Justice Gulzar Ahmed, terming section three of the Local Bodies Act in contradiction of the constitution, ordered to restore the local government system in Punjab.

At the outset of the hearing, the additional attorney general of Punjab apprised the court that the Punjab government is ready to hold Local Bodies polls, to ensure devolution of powers to grass-root level.

The matter is currently under discussion in the Council of Common Interest (CCI), he added.

The court after hearing arguments from both sides, ordered to restore local bodies government by terming section three of Local Bodies Act in contradiction with the constitution of Pakistan.
